Given the rural roads and seasonal weather around Mohrsville, common issues include suspension wear from potholes, brake corrosion from winter road treatments, and CV joint wear. For older Toyotas, we also frequently address check engine lights related to oxygen sensors and evap systems, which are standard across models like the Camry and Corolla.

Seek immediate service if the light is flashing or if you notice a loss of power, as this could indicate a serious misfire damaging the catalytic converter. For a steady light, it's still wise to have it diagnosed promptly at a local shop, as issues like a faulty gas cap or oxygen sensor are common and can affect fuel efficiency on commutes to Reading or Hamburg.

The combination of winter salt on roads, frequent gravel/dirt road driving, and seasonal temperature swings means you should be vigilant about undercarriage washes to prevent rust, more frequent brake inspections, and ensuring your cooling system is serviced to handle both summer heat and winter cold efficiently.
